June 6, 1949.
Order denying appellant's motion to suppress a certain affidavit which had been submitted upon a motion, made by respondent, to amend a judgment in an action for the foreclosure of a mortgage, and to strike it from the records of the court on the ground that it is scandalous, irrelevant, impertinent and prejudicial, affirmed, without costs. No opinion. Carswell, Acting P.J., Johnston, Adel, Sneed and Wenzel, JJ., concur.
